moin

thank you :-).

got some problems with the using of the asiatam gun flash and the mako bord, but finaly find a easy way to use it, i just put a swith wich open the kabel of the flasch if the the gun is in forwar position. if the gun starts recoiling the switch closed and its flasch :-)

Image

Image

maybe there is an easyer way but im an elecktronick noob,just happy i do not use realys this time lol
